How to Make Brisket Sliders:
- Thinly slice brisket.
- Slice Hawaiian buns in half and layer the bottoms onto a baking sheet.
- Top with sliced Swiss cheese and top with sliced brisket.
- Drizzle with White Barbecue Sauce or Homemade Barbecue Sauce.
- Cover each sandwich with top buns.
- Mix together melted butter, Worcestershire sauce, dijon mustard, onion flakes, garlic and black pepper.
- Brush over sandwiches.
- Bake sandwiches for 15-20 minutes or until toasted and cheese is melted and buns are toasted.
- Serve immediately.

Dishes to Serve with Brisket Sliders:
My favorite side dish for brisket is always going to be Creamy Coleslaw. It comes together really quick and it’s always a hit.
The Best Macaroni Salad is a great side for any cookout, holiday or game day party. Tons of flavor with a sweet dressing and lots of crunchy vegetables.
Creamy Dill Potato Salad goes great with a smoked brisket. A rich and creamy dressing loaded with garlic and dill flavors. Make it a day in advance and it’s even better!

Brisket Sliders
Ingredients
- 1 pound smoked brisket
- 12 Hawaiian rolls
- 6 slices Swiss cheese
- ½ cup white barbecue sauce
- ½ cup melted butter
- 4 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
- 2 teaspoon dijon mustard
- 1 tablespoon onion flakes
- ½ teaspoon granulated garlic
- ½ teaspoon black pepper
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°.
- Cut brisket into thin slices.
- Slice Hawaiian buns in half and place the bottoms onto a baking sheet.
- Top each bun with 1/2 of a slice of Swiss cheese and top with brisket.
- Drizzle White Barbecue Sauce or Homemade Barbecue Sauce over brisket.
- Add top buns to sandwiches.
- In a small bowl, combine melted butter, Worcestershire sauce, dijon mustard, onion flakes, garlic and black pepper.
- Brush butter mixture over sandwiches.
- Bake sandwiches for 15-20 minutes or until toasted and cheese is melted.
- Serve warm or at room temperature.
